Understanding NFL Schedules
NFL schedules are determined through a complex algorithm that considers various factors, including:
- Divisional matchups
- Conference rotations
- Strength of schedule
- Television broadcast requirements

What is the NFL's flexible scheduling policy?
+The NFL's flexible scheduling policy allows the league to adjust the broadcast schedule for select games, typically on NBC, to ensure that the most compelling matchups are aired in primetime.
